site stats

Binary search program using c

WebFeb 25, 2024 · Binary Search is a searching algorithm used in a sorted array by repeatedly dividing the search interval in half. The idea of binary search is to use the information that the array is sorted and reduce the … WebBinary search is better than linear search when it comes to dealing with large datasets/arrays as the time complexity of linear search is O(N) whereas that of binary …

C Program for Binary Search (Recursive and Iterative)

WebMay 28, 2012 · int index = binarySearch (A, 0, 10, 4); Also, this. int* A = &a [0]; is useless, you can simply use a as arrays decay to pointers: int index = binarySearch (a, 0, 7, 99); // a instead of A. Also - a binary search takes into account the fact that the array is sorted. If your key is lower than the middle value, why bother searching to the right ... http://www.cprogrammingcode.com/2011/08/cc-program-for-binary-search.html chrysanthemum breeding https://danasaz.com

Binary Search Logical Programming in C by …

Web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until you've … WebHence, to search an element into some list using the binary search technique, we must ensure that the list is sorted. ... Now, let's see the programs of Binary search in different … WebWrite a C, C++ program to implement a binary search. Binary search is an efficient search algorithm as compared to linear search. Let's implement this algorithm in C, C++. Binary Search Binary search is a search algorithm that finds the position of an element (target value) within a sorted array. chrysanthemum bronze

Binary search (article) Algorithms Khan Academy

Category:Parallel Programming With MPI :: High Performance Computing

Tags:Binary search program using c

Binary search program using c

Binary Search Logical Programming in C by …

WebApr 9, 2024 · To convert a decimal number to a binary number, you can follow these steps: Divide the decimal number by 2. Write down the integer quotient (the result of the … WebBinary Search Algorithm can be implemented in two ways which are discussed below. Iterative Method. Recursive Method. The recursive method follows the divide and conquer approach. The general steps for …

Binary search program using c

Did you know?

WebCompiling and Running The MPI Binary Search Program Make sure the OpenMPI library is installed in your computer. Copy the c source code file MPI_binary_search.c and the bash script file bsjob.sh to your computer. Lunch the terminal application and change the current working directory to the directory has the files you copied. WebC C++ # Linear Search in Python def linearSearch(array, n, x): # Going through array sequencially for i in range (0, n): if (array [i] == x): return i return -1 array = [2, 4, 0, 1, 9] x = 1 n = len (array) result = linearSearch (array, n, x) if(result == -1): print("Element not found") else: print("Element found at index: ", result)

Web2. Recursive Process: The declared function in the program is called by itself. This popular Binary search works by doing the comparison between the elements. One element is … WebBinary tree program in C is a nonlinear data structure used for data search and organization. Binary tree is comprised of nodes, and these nodes each being a data component, have left and right child nodes.

WebJan 28, 2014 · C Program for Binary Search (Recursive and Iterative) - GeeksforGeeks Courses Upto 25% Off DSA Data Structures Algorithms Array Strings Linked List Stack …

WebSimple Binary Searching Program using functions in C Definition: Binary search is a quickest search algorithm that finds the position of a target value within a sorted array Also Called, half-interval search logarithmic search binary chop Simple Binary Searching Program using functions

WebThis C++ program searches the entered number in the list of numbers using binary search algorithm and returns the location of the input number if it is found in the list.. Example: Binary Search Program in C++. Binary search algorithm searches the target value within a sorted array.. To perform a binary search array must be sorted, it should either be in … chrysanthemum bright eyeWebFeb 28, 2024 · Binary searches are efficient algorithms based on the concept of “divide and conquer” that improves the search by recursively dividing the array in half until you either find the element or the list gets narrowed down to … der trump towerWebSep 18, 2014 · Binary search program in c using function and without using function is given below with the output. About Binary Search Binary search is a divide and conquer search algorithm used primarily to find … der typ ist da ortheilWebApr 4, 2024 · Advantages of Binary Search Program in C. Binary search is relatively simple to implement and easy to understand, making it a good choice for many … der tut nix tshirtWebApr 5, 2024 · A binary search is a simplistic algorithm intended for finding the location of an item stored in a sorted list. There are a few variations to the binary search in C program, such as testing for equality and less … chrysanthemum brooch queen elizabethWebC program for binary search Linear search C program for multiple occurrences In the code below we will print all locations at which required element is found and also the number of times it occurs in the list. #include int main () { int array [100], search, c, n, count = 0; printf("Enter number of elements in array\n"); scanf("%d", & n); chrysanthemum bouquets ukWebJul 10, 2024 · 2 Answers. There is the bsearch () method in the same , as is listed here, here and here. The bsearch () function uses the binary search algorithm to find an … chrysanthemum bridal bouquet